$45.00
$90.00
Item#: 3006C001AA
Brand: Canon
Availability: In Stock
Add to cart
Wishlist
$45.00
$90.00
Item#: 3008C001AA
Brand: Canon
Availability: In Stock
Add to cart
Wishlist
$45.00
$90.00
Item#: 3007C001AA
Brand: Canon
Availability: In Stock
Add to cart
Wishlist